Obesity, Physical Function, and Training Success in Community-Dwelling Nonsarcopenic Old Adults.

Abstract

OBJECTIVES

Obesity-related physiological changes can limit improvements of obese subjects after training. The aim was to investigate obesity, muscular strength, and physical function in community-dwelling nonsarcopenic old adults.

METHODS

Nonsarcopenic subjects (=229, 73.7 ± 5.7 years; 21% normal weight, 42% overweight, and 37% obese based on body mass index (BMI)) participated in a 12-week resistance exercise program. Leisure time physical activity (LTPA), body composition (dual-energy X-ray absorptiometry), quadriceps strength (maximum voluntary isometric contraction; absolute and relative to body weight), and physical function in terms of 6-minutes-walk-for-distance (6MWD) and timed up and go (TUG) were measured baseline and endpoint.

RESULTS

At baseline, normal weight participants had lower absolute quadriceps strength (-43 ± 22 N, =0.015) than obese, but better quadriceps strength relative to body weight (1.4 ± 0.7 N/kg, < 0.001), 6MWD (53 ± 27 m, < 0.001), and TUG (-1.4 ± 0.7 sec, ≤ 0.001). LTPA was positively associated with 6MWD and TUG (both < 0.05), but based on general linear models, differences in LTPA between BMI categories did not explain differences in 6MWD and TUG between BMI categories. During the program, dropout (11.9%) and attendance (85%) were similar between BMI groups. After the intervention, body composition and physical function significantly improved in all three BMI categories; however, normal weight participants lost more body fat (-1.53 ± 0.78%, =0.014), gained more lean mass (0.70 ± 0.36 kg, < 0.001) and relative quadriceps strength (0.31 ± 0.16 N/kg, =0.017), and improved more on the 6MWD (24 ± 12 m, < 0.001) but gained less grip strength (-2.4 ± 1.3 N/kg, =0.020) compared to obese. There were no differences in TUG or absolute quadriceps strength changes between the BMI strata. Physical function at baseline as well as training success of overweight participants was located between the normal weight and obesity groups.

CONCLUSION

Nonsarcopenic obese community-dwelling old adults have lower physical function than their normal weight counterparts. This difference is not explained by lower LTPA. A 12-week resistance exercise program improves body composition and physical function in normal weight, overweight, and obese old adults; however, obese participants experience less favorable changes in body composition and physical function than normal weight individuals. This trial is registered with NCT01074879.

摘要

目的

肥胖相关的生理变化可能会限制肥胖受试者训练后的改善情况。本研究旨在调查社区居住的非肌少症老年人的肥胖、肌肉力量和身体功能。

方法

非肌少症受试者(n = 229,73.7 ± 5.7岁;根据体重指数(BMI),21%为正常体重,42%为超重,37%为肥胖)参加了为期12周的抗阻运动计划。在基线和终点测量休闲时间身体活动(LTPA)、身体成分(双能X线吸收法)、股四头肌力量(最大自主等长收缩;绝对值及相对于体重的值)以及以6分钟步行距离(6MWD)和计时起立行走(TUG)衡量的身体功能。

结果

在基线时,正常体重参与者的股四头肌绝对力量(-43 ± 22 N,P = 0.015)低于肥胖者,但相对于体重的股四头肌力量(1.4 ± 0.7 N/kg,P < 0.001)、6MWD(53 ± 27 m,P < 0.001)和TUG(-1.4 ± 0.7秒,P ≤ 0.001)更好。LTPA与6MWD和TUG均呈正相关(均P < 0.05),但基于一般线性模型,BMI类别之间LTPA的差异并不能解释BMI类别之间6MWD和TUG的差异。在该计划期间,BMI组之间的退出率(11.9%)和出勤率(85%)相似。干预后,所有三个BMI类别中的身体成分和身体功能均显著改善;然而,与肥胖者相比,正常体重参与者减少了更多体脂(-1.53 ± 0.78%,P = 0.014),增加了更多瘦体重(0.70 ± .36 kg,P < .001)和相对股四头肌力量(0.31 ± 0.16 N/kg,P = 0.017),6MWD改善更多(24 ± 12 m,P < 0.001),但握力增加较少(-2.4 ± 1.3 N/kg,P = 0.020)。BMI分层之间的TUG或股四头肌绝对力量变化没有差异。超重参与者的基线身体功能以及训练效果介于正常体重和肥胖组之间。

结论

社区居住的非肌少症肥胖老年人的身体功能低于正常体重的同龄人。这种差异不能用较低的LTPA来解释。为期12周的抗阻运动计划可改善正常体重、超重和肥胖老年人的身体成分和身体功能;然而,肥胖参与者在身体成分和身体功能方面的改善不如正常体重个体。本试验已在ClinicalTrials.gov注册,注册号为NCT01074879。
